Public housing—Waitlists
1102. Hon Tim Clifford to
the parliamentary secretary representing the
Minister for Housing and Works:
I refer to the wait
turn and priority public housing waitlists, noting that double counting may be
present in the potential response.
(1) How many applications were on the public
housing waitlist at the end of October 2025, and how many individual applicants
does that represent?
(2) How many
applications were on the public housing priority waitlist at the end of October
2025, and how many individual applicants does that represent?
(3) How many applicants exited the waitlist due to
being placed in social housing during October 2025?
(4) How many of those outlined in (3) were from
the priority list?

AnswerView source ↗

I thank the
honourable member for some notice of the question. I provide the following on
behalf of the Minister for Housing and Works.
(1)–(2) As at 31 October 2025, there were
23,110 applications on the public housing waitlist statewide. This includes
7,880 priority applications.
(3) There were 270.
(4) There were 177.
